Actions Involved in Emergency Glazing Repair
When a glazing repair situation emerges, follow these actions to ensure a quick and reliable resolution:
1. Assess the Damage
- Security First: Before addressing the damage, make sure the location is safe. Use protective equipment if glass shards are present.
- Evaluate the Extent: Identify whether the damage is small (e.g., cracks) or requires full replacement (e.g., shattered glass).
2. Short-lived Measures
- Board Up: For considerable breakage, usage plywood to board up the window till repairs can be made.
- Use Tape: Applying tape around split glass can help prevent even more shattering during the repair procedure.
3. Contact Professionals
- Seek Immediate Assistance: For extreme damage or structural concerns, contact a certified emergency glazing repair service.
- Get Multiple Quotes: Compare costs and services from numerous service providers to make a notified choice.
4. Complete Repair or Replacement
- Repair Options: Minor damage can sometimes be fixed using specialized adhesives or glass-filling items.
- Replacement: If the glass is broken beyond repair, a replacement is necessary. Guarantee the replacement glass satisfies security standards.
Elements Influencing Emergency Glazing Repair
When dealing with emergency glazing repairs, numerous factors come into play:
Factor
Description
Kind of Glass
Tempered or laminated glass might have various repair requirements and costs.
Shapes and size
Standard measurements are much easier to replace than customized shapes.
Location
Urban areas may have greater repair expenses due to increased need.
Time of Day
Emergency services might charge higher rates throughout off-hours.
Weather
Inclement weather can cause increased demand for emergency repairs.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How can I assess if glass needs repair or replacement?
- Small cracks can often be repaired, while large breaks normally require complete replacement. Constantly err on the side of care and consult a professional if unsure.
2. What type of glass is best for emergency glazing?
- Impact-resistant glass or laminated glass is recommended for its sturdiness and security features.
3. How rapidly should I address emergency glazing concerns?
- Immediate action is suggested; delays may result in further damage, security threats, or mold growth due to water exposure.
4. Are emergency glazing repairs covered by insurance coverage?
- Lots of house owners' insurance plan cover glass breakage; nevertheless, coverage differs. It is advisable to check your specific policy.
5. What should I look for in an emergency glazing repair service?
- Search for certifications, reviews, response times, and whether they provide a warranty on their work.
